Example 1:
referring to fig. 1-2 and showing, as the embodiment of the utility model discloses, but deodorization of waste water reuse is as lavatory device is provided, including exhaust-gas treatment mechanism 2, storage water tank 1 and like lavatory ware 3, 1 external connection of storage water tank has belt cleaning device 6, and storage water tank 1 is used for collecting belt cleaning device 6's waste water, and storage water tank 1 and like communicate through drainage pipe 10 between the ware 3, exhaust-gas treatment mechanism 2 and like communicate through intake duct 8 between the ware 3, and exhaust-gas treatment mechanism 2 keeps away from the one end of intake duct 8 and still is connected with exhaust duct 9.
According to the technical scheme, waste gas in the toilet device 3 is sucked into the waste gas treatment mechanism 2 through the air suction pipeline 8 for purification treatment and then is discharged to the outside through the exhaust pipeline 9, so that peculiar smell of the waste gas is prevented from being retained around the toilet device, and toilet experience of a user is prevented from being influenced; the waste water cleaned by the cleaning device 6 can flow into the water storage tank 1 and then flows into the toilet flushing device 3 through the drainage pipeline 10 to flush the toilet, so that the waste water is secondarily utilized, and the water resource is saved.
In this embodiment, still include feed water tank 4, feed water tank 4 passes through communicating valve 5 with storage water tank 1 and communicates, and the setting of feed water tank 4 guarantees the stability of towards lavatory water yield, avoids the water yield less in the storage water tank 1 to reach towards the lavatory requirement. Of course, the water supply tank can be directly communicated with the drainage pipeline in other embodiments, as long as the stability of the toilet flushing water quantity can be ensured, and the requirement of the toilet flushing water quantity can be met.
In this embodiment, the plate hole net 21, the ceramic particle 22, the activated carbon 23 and the induced draft fan 24 are arranged in the exhaust gas treatment mechanism 2 in sequence from the direction from the air suction pipeline 8 to the exhaust pipeline 9, the induced draft fan 24 is started to suck the exhaust gas of the toilet device 3 into the exhaust gas treatment mechanism 2 through the air suction pipeline 8, the exhaust gas is purified through the plate hole net 21, the ceramic particle 22 and the activated carbon 23 in sequence, and finally the exhaust gas is discharged to the outdoor through the exhaust pipeline 9, so that the indoor exhaust gas odor is avoided.
In this embodiment, one side of the drainage pipeline 10 close to the toilet 3 is provided with a control valve 11, one side close to the water storage tank 1 is provided with an induction pump 12, a water level induction device 18 is arranged in the water supply tank 4, the water yield of the drainage pipeline 10 is reasonably controlled through the control valve 11, when the water level is too low and the water supply cannot reach the natural pressure, the water level induction device 18 transmits water level information to the induction pump 12 to start the pressurization water supply, and the start is stopped until the water supply meets the natural pressure water supply requirement, so that the stable toilet flushing water supply process is ensured.
In this embodiment, a water supply control port 13 is provided in the water supply tank 4 or the water storage tank 1, the water supply control port 13 is communicated with a tap water pipe, and when the water supply tank 4 or the water storage tank 1 is short of water, the water supply control port 13 can open water to supply water to the water supply tank 4 or the water storage tank 1 according to the set requirement.
In this embodiment, the water storage tank 1 is further connected with an overflow pipe 17, and when the water amount is too large, the water can overflow through the overflow pipe 17 to the water falling port outside the device, so that the wastewater is prevented from flowing back to the cleaning device 6 to cause pollution.
In this embodiment, the storage cabinet 14 is disposed below the cleaning device 6, and the exhaust gas treatment mechanism 2, the water supply tank 4 and the water storage tank 1 are disposed in the storage cabinet 14, so that the structure is more compact and the space is smaller.
In this embodiment, the toilet 3 is provided with the inductive switch 15 and the drainage switch 16, the inductive switch 15 induces the human body, when the person leaves the toilet 3, the inductive switch 15 transmits information to the control system (not shown), and the control system controls the drainage switch 16 to be opened, so that the water in the water storage tank 1 is discharged to the toilet 3 through the drainage pipeline 10 for toilet flushing treatment.
In this embodiment, the toilet device 3 is a squatting pan 32, the squatting pan 32 is provided with an air suction port 7, and the air suction pipe 8 is in butt joint with the air suction port 7 so as to suck the waste gas in the squatting pan 32 into the waste gas treatment mechanism 2 for purification treatment.
In this embodiment, the cleaning device 6 is a wash basin, which ensures that the waste water flowing into the water storage tank 1 has less oil, dirt and clean flushing.
